    ** Update
    Have spoken to Sky - apparently when I upgraded my Broadband in Feb 2025 this triggered a new contract not only for the BB but the TV package too. I didnt realise that. The discounts I already had were not extended in line with the new contract, hence the reason they are finishing earlier than the contract end date. Do you think it's worth raising a complaint?

    You need to serve 30 days notice to cancel then after tv has gone completely off for 1 day call up rejoin team barter down price to signature £10 kids free HD free, sky sports £6  sky sports hd free, sky cinema £5 tnt sports £26 ultra hd £1 multi screen £5 neltflix premium £11

    Sky have 5 lines of defence 

    First line .- very expensive prices + very expense fee

    Second line - retentions approx 10% off + expense fee

    Third line - before notice gets put in approx 15% discount + cheaper fee

    Forth line - in 30 day notice period pending cancel team approx 30% discount + cheaper fee

    Fifth line- when tv is fully off speaking to rejoin team to get above offers + no fee
